div#bg_menu{
    background-image:url(../../images/layout/bg_menu_interno.jpg);
    background-repeat:repeat-x;
    height:73px
    }
div#bg_menu2{
    background-image:url(../../images/layout/bg_menu_interno.jpg);
    background-repeat:repeat-x;
    height:333px
    }
div#bg_menu3{
    background-image:url(../../images/layout/bg_menu_interno.jpg);
    background-repeat:repeat-x;
    height:209px
    }
    div#campo_menu_flash{
        height:73px; 
        width:779px; 
        text-align: left; 
        margin-left: auto; 
        margin-right: auto;
        }
        div#menu_tamanho{height:73px}
        div#destaque_campanha{height:261px}
    div#campo_home_flash1{
    	position:absolute; 
        height:408px; 
        width:779px; 
        left:50%; 
        margin-left:-423px;
        }
        	div#campo_top{
            	width:466px;
                padding-top:8px; 
                padding-bottom:20px;
                }
                div#form_lojas{padding-top:16px; padding-left:20px}
                div#form_lojas3{padding-top:16px; padding-left:30px}
                div#form_lojas4{padding-top:16px; padding-left:10px}
                	div#prato_principal{
                    	float:left; 
                        margin-top:2px; 
                        margin-right:5px;
                        margin-left:10px;                        
                        }
                    div#campo_subtipo{
                    	float:left; 
                        margin-top:2px; 
                        margin-right:5px
                        }
                	div#prato_principal2{
                    	float:left; 
                        margin-top:2px; 
                        margin-right:5px;
                        margin-left:10px
                        }
                    div#campo_subtipo2{
                    	float:left; 
                        margin-top:2px; 
                        margin-right:15px
                        }
                    div#campo_subtipo2{
                    	float:left; 
                        margin-top:2px; 
                        margin-right:5px;
                        margin-left:15px
                        }
                        select.form_selec{
                            border:1px solid #cecece; 
                            color:#ff0000; 
                            width:141px; 
                            font-family:Verdana, Arial, Helvetica, sans-serif; 
                            font-size:10px; 
                            height:18px; 
                            padding-top:2px;
                            margin-left:5px
                            }
                        select.form_n{
                            border:1px solid #cecece; 
                            color:#333333;
                            font-weight:bold; 
                            width:35px; 
                            font-family:Verdana, Arial, Helvetica, sans-serif; 
                            font-size:10px; 
                            height:18px; 
                            padding-top:2px;
                            margin-left:5px
                            }
                            div#pos_bot_ok{ width:400px}
                            div#pos_cidade_bairro{float:right}
                        
                        div#contador{ padding-top:10px; padding-bottom:10px}
                        
                        div#tit_comunidade{ 
                        	padding-top:10px; 
                            padding-bottom:10px;
                            width:466px; 
                            border-top: 1px solid #e5e5d3; 
                            border-bottom: 1px solid #e5e5d3
                            }
                        div#tit_comunidade2{ 
                        	padding-top:10px; 
                            padding-bottom:8px;
                            margin-bottom:10px;
                            width:466px; 
                            border-top: 1px solid #e5e5d3; 
                            border-bottom: 1px solid #e5e5d3
                            }
                        div#tit_comunidade3{ 
                        	padding-top:10px; 
                            padding-bottom:8px;
                            margin-bottom:10px;
                            width:266px; 
                            border-top: 1px solid #e5e5d3; 
                            border-bottom: 1px solid #e5e5d3
                            }
                        
                        div#tit_comunidade4{ 
                        	padding-top:10px; 
                            padding-bottom:10px;
                            margin-bottom:10px;
                            width:266px; 
                            border-top: 1px solid #e5e5d3; 
                            border-bottom: 1px solid #e5e5d3
                            }


                        div#contador_total{float:right; padding-top:10px}
                            
                        div#tit_ingredientes{
                        	border-bottom: 1px solid #e5e5d3
                            }
                        div#esp_tabela{margin-top:20px}
                        	div#pos_tabela1{
                            	width:244px; 
                                float:left; 
                                font-size:11px
                                }
                                td.bg_tabela1{
                                	background:url(../../images/cardapio/monte_seu_prato/prato1.jpg) no-repeat; 
                                    padding-left:100px
                                    }
                            div#pos_tabela2{
                            	width:253px; 
                                height:38px; 
                                float:left
                                }
                                td.bg_tabela2{
                                	background:url(../../images/cardapio/monte_seu_prato/prato2.jpg) no-repeat; 
                                    font-size:11px; 
                                    padding-left:85px
                                    }
                            div#pos_tabela3{	
                            	width:240px; 
                                height:38px; 
                                float:left; 
                                font-size:11px
                                }
                                td.bg_tabela3{
                                	background:url(../../images/cardapio/monte_seu_prato/prato3.jpg) no-repeat; 
                                    padding-left:74px
                                    }
                                    div#campo_quantidade{float:left; padding-top:5px}
                                    div#campo_ingredientes{float:left; padding-left:3px}
                                    
                                    div#titulo_tempero{
                                    	border-top: 1px solid #e5e5d3; 
                                        border-bottom: 1px solid #e5e5d3
                                        }
                                        div#temp_tabela{
                                        	height:68px;
                                            font-size:11px
                                            }
                                        div#titulo_combina{
                                        	border-top: 1px solid #e5e5d3; 
                                            border-bottom: 1px solid #e5e5d3
                                            }
                                            div#campo_combina{
                                            	height:70px; 
                                                padding:8px
                                                }
                                               
                                        div#titulo_complemento{
                                        	border-top: 1px solid #e5e5d3;
                                            }
                                            
                                   div#titulo_pergunta{
                                   		border-top: 1px solid #e5e5d3
                                        }
                    
            img#subtit_lojas_encontradas{margin-left:320px}
            
                
        	div#campo_listagem_top{
            	border-bottom: 1px solid #e5e5d3; 
                border-top: 1px solid #e5e5d3; 
                padding-top:9px; 
                padding-bottom:9px
                }
                img#esp_subtit_novas_lojas{padding-top:20px}
                div#pos_paginacao_top{
                	float:right; 
                    font-weight:bold
                    }
                div#list_loja_home{
                	padding-bottom:7px;
                	}
                div#list_loja_busca{
                	width:367px;
                	padding-bottom:7px;
                    float:left
                	}
                    div#espacamento_texto_loja_home{
                    	padding-left:5px
                        }
                        div#campo_google_ft_home{
                        	width:124px; 
                            height:118px; 
                            float:left; 
                            padding-right:9px
                            }
                            div#esp_descricao_loja{height:99px}                        
                        div#descricao_loja_home{ 
                        	background-color:#f3f3eb; 
                            width:310px; 
                            height:90px; 
                            float:left; 
                            padding:14px;
                            }                        
                        div#descricao_loja_busca{ 
                        	background-color:#f3f3eb; 
                            width:200px; 
                            height:90px; 
                            float:left; 
                            padding-left:14px;
                            padding-top:14px;
                            padding-right:9px;
                            padding-bottom:14px;
                            }
                            div#nome_loja_home{
                                border-bottom: 1px solid #e5e5d3; 
                                padding-bottom:7px; 
                                margin-bottom:11px
                                }
                  
        	div#campo_listagem_bottom{
            	border-bottom: 1px solid #e5e5d3;
            	border-top: 1px solid #e5e5d3;
                padding-top:9px; 
                padding-bottom:9px
                }
                div#pos_paginacao_bottom{
                	float:right; 
                    font-weight:bold
                    }
                    


                        div#acab_final{height:40px}
                        
                        
                        
img.foto_avatar{
	float:left; 
    margin-right:20px; 
    margin-bottom:20px
    }                    
                        
img.foto_avatar2{
	float:left; 
    margin-right:20px; 
    margin-bottom:5px
    }
    div#esp_nome{padding-top:13px}
    div#campo_busca_arquivo{ position:absolute; left: 761px; top: 374px; width: 205px; }
    div#campo_busca_arquivo2{ float:left; padding-left:0px; padding-left:15px; padding-top:34px; width: 205px; }
    div#busca_arquivo{
    	float:left; 
        width:220px; 
        padding-top:0px
        }
    div#busca_arquivo2{
    	float:left; 
        width:140px; 
        padding-top:0px
        }
    div#bot_busca{
    	float:left; 
        padding-top:1px
        }


div#topo_comunidade{
	padding-left:15px;
	padding-top:5px;
	padding-bottom:20px
	}


div#topo_comunidade2{
	padding-top:5px;
	padding-bottom:20px;
    border-bottom: 1px solid #e5e5d3
	}

div#lista_comunidade{
	width:206px; 
    padding-left:19px; 
    margin-right:19px; 
    margin-top:12px; 
    float:left
    }
    div#descricao_comunidade{float:left; margin-left:5px; width:142px}
    div#pos_bt_editar{margin-top:7px}
    div#pos_paginacao_top{float:right; padding-top:3px}
    img.pos_img_titcomunidade{float:left}
    
    
    
    div#lateral_esq_comunidade{
    	float:left
        }
        div#receitas_destaque{
        	width:225px; 
            float:left;
            }
            div#campo_ultimareceita{
            	padding-bottom:3px; 
                width:225px; 
                height:36px
                }
                td#nome_receita{
                	padding-left:10px; 
                    padding-right:10px
                    }
                td#ingredientes{
                	padding:10px
                    }
                div#receitas_mais_votadas{
                	padding-top:3px;
                    padding-bottom:3px; 
                    width:225px; 
                    height:35px
                    }
                div#receitas_do_gianni{
                	padding-bottom:3px; 
                    width:225px; 
                    height:36px
                    }
        div#outras_receitas{
        	float:left; 
            width:224px; 
            margin-left:6px
            }
            div#campo_tit_outras_receitas{
            	padding-bottom:3px; 
                width:225px; 
                height:36px
                }
                td#esp_nome_receitas{padding-left:14px}
                div#pos_bt_ver_receitas{
                	padding-top:20px; 
                    padding-bottom:30px
                    }
                div#bt_monte_seu_prato{
                	padding-bottom:3px; 
                    width:225px; 
                    height:29px
                    }
          
        div#mensagem_bg1{
          	background-color:#f3f3eb; 
            width:446px; 
            padding:15px 10px 15px 10px
            }
            img#foto_mensagem{
            	float:left; 
                margin-right:10px
                }
            div#campo_mensagem{
            	float:left; 
                width:390px
                }
         div#mensagem_bg2{
         	width:446px; 
            padding:15px 10px 15px 10px
            }
          
    div#lateral_dir_comunidade{
    	float:left; 
        padding-left:20px
        }
        div#campo_meus_amigos{
        	padding-top:10px; 
            padding-left:13px; 
            font-size:11px;
            min-height:100px;
            height:auto
            }
            div#lista_lateral{
            	padding-bottom:2px;
                padding-right: 5px;
                width:230px
                }
                img#avatar_lateral{
                	float:left; 
                    padding-right:9px
                    }
                    a#link_lista{
                    	padding-bottom:1px
                        }
        div#campo_bt_todos_amigos{
        	padding-top:15px
            }
        div#esp_entre_itens{
        	height:50px
            }
        
        div#campo_minhas_comunidades{
        	padding-top:10px; 
            padding-left:13px; 
            font-size:11px; 
            min-height:100px;
            height:auto
            }
            div#campo_bt_todas_comunidades{
            	padding-top:15px
                }
        div#campo_meus_videos{
        	padding-top:10px; 
            padding-left:13px; 
            font-size:11px;
            min-height:100px;
            height:auto
            }
            div#campo_bt_todos_videos{
            	padding-top:15px
                }
                
                
                div#envia_msn_spolettuti_home{
                	margin-top:20px;
                	margin-bottom:20px;
                    padding-left:20px;
                    width:424px
                    }